Theindonesiatoday.com - Forex trading platform and CFD provider iFOREX.com has today announced its continued movements into the Asian forex market. 

Although it already has a large and growing collection of clients from throughout the Asian area, iFOREX has now launched a dedicated service for Malaysian, Indonesian and Chinese traders, including dedicated websites which can be found at http://www.iforex.my, http://www.iforex.co.id and http://cn.iforex.com.

Clients that choose to trade with iFOREX from either Malaysia, Indonesia or China can not only benefit from the website and trading platform being in their native language, but also from the training and educational materials and full customer support in their mother tongue. All of this has been possible due to iFOREX setting up a dedicated Asian Market support centre with trained representatives to aid clients with any need they might have.

After the announcement of iFOREX’s latest move into the Asian sector, a chief member of the marketing and development department was quoted as saying: “Our global base of clients continues to grow and rather than rely on traders ability to operate in the English language, we feel it is our duty to not only provide native language websites and platforms for all our traders, but also a full and dedicated support service too. We have seen a sharp increase in clients interested to trade the markets from Malaysia, Indonesia and China and it was therefore a simple decision to setup a dedicated support centre to care for our latest clients as well as to provide all our current and forthcoming tools and materials for them too.” (Theindonesiatoday.com)
